Last but not least, Franklin is believed to be the eighth safest city in Tennessee and the second safest place in Williamson County. The chances of becoming a victim of violent crime in Franklin are 1 in 680 which is very unlikely. Property crimes are more common, and this is all related to burglary and vehicle theft. The chances of becoming a victim of a property crime are 1 in 82 which is still lower compared to the state average where there is 1 in 35 chances that you will become a victim.
Just like any other suburb or city, caution is advised, be aware of your surroundings, and keep your valuables out of sight.
